titleOfInvention METHODS OF DIAGNOSIS IN MAMMALS THAT PRESENT SUSCEPTIBILITY INCREASED TO THE EROSION OF THE ENAMEL
abstract Methods to identify a mammal that has an increased susceptibility to enamel erosion. Sets of elements, uses and other methods based on them. Claim 1: A set of elements (kit) for identifying patients susceptible to erosion of dentin or enamel, characterized in that it comprises (a) a device for obtaining a sample of the enamel film acquired from the oral cavity of a mammal; (b1) an immunoblot to analyze a saliva parameter that is selected from the group consisting of the level of mucin 5b, the level of carbonic anhydrase 6, the level of the staterin, the level of the staterin in film 1 hour after the acquisition and any combination thereof; and / or (b2) a colorimetric test, a mass spectrometry test with inductive coupling plasma (ICP / MS) or an atomic absorption test to analyze the level of calcium in the film in saliva 1 hour after acquisition ; (c) a BCA stock solution comprising (i) bicinconinic acid, (ii) sodium carbonate, (iii) sodium bicarbonate, (iv) sodium tartrate and (v) sodium cupric sulfate pentahydrate; and (d) instructions to identify patients susceptible to erosion of dentin or enamel, where susceptibility is determined on the basis of one or more of the following levels: (i) a mucin 5b level less than 250 mg / ml, (ii) a level of carbonic anhydrase 6 less than 35 mg / ml, (iii) a level of staterin greater than 15 mg / ml, (iv) a level of staterin in the film 1 hour after Acquisition less than 30 ng or (v) a level of calcium in the film 1 hour after acquisition less than 0.001 mol / mm².
